Presumably you'd be heading for a campsite early Sat morning? If it's a campsite that is "inside the wall" you'll need GA tickets and your camping pass to get in. The feedback in previous years is that it is possible to buy tickets on the gates to these campsites all of the time - never tried it myself though.

You won't need a GA ticket if you're going to Bleu or BSJ - not sure about HA (if available)? You will need a GA ticket for Houx, MB & Karting Nord.
